What's in the feed now

Tax year 2023 — took in $247,471 more than it spent. Revenue $1,898,373 · expenses $1,650,902 · reserve months 7.3
Tax year 2022 — took in $863,101 more than it spent. Revenue $2,228,007 · expenses $1,364,906 · reserve months 6.7
Tax year 2021 — spent $30,714 more than it took in. Revenue $1,549,610 · expenses $1,580,324 · reserve months -0.8
Tax year 2020 — took in $3,904 more than it spent. Revenue $1,330,649 · expenses $1,326,745 · reserve months -0.6
Tax year 2019 — spent $171,462 more than it took in. Revenue $731,708 · expenses $903,170 · reserve months -1.0
Tax year 2018 — spent $316,712 more than it took in. Revenue $410,747 · expenses $727,459 · reserve months 1.6
Tax year 2017 — spent $377,490 more than it took in. Revenue $979,939 · expenses $1,357,429 · reserve months 3.7
Tax year 2016 — took in $9,907 more than it spent. Revenue $1,817,617 · expenses $1,807,710 · reserve months 5.3
Tax year 2015 — took in $170,596 more than it spent. Revenue $2,472,117 · expenses $2,301,521 · reserve months 4.1
Tax year 2014 — took in $344,659 more than it spent. Revenue $2,978,344 · expenses $2,633,685 · reserve months 2.8
Tax year 2013 — took in $16,871 more than it spent. Revenue $3,290,406 · expenses $3,273,535 · reserve months 1.0
Tax year 2012 — took in $22,657 more than it spent. Revenue $4,094,366 · expenses $4,071,709 · reserve months 0.7
Tax year 2011 — took in $172,467 more than it spent. Revenue $4,165,869 · expenses $3,993,402 · reserve months 0.7
